What is a Suede jacket?

A Suede jacket is made from the inner surface of animal hides. It is a type of leather jacket that is soft, fuzzy and has a napped finish.

Jackets made from this napped leather is regarded as luxurious and has a vintage feel (yeah, not everyone can afford, unless you’re buying from the right places).

It’s the kind of apparel you’d want to wear on your first date, or on your first day as a lady boss! Like we said earlier, the fabric is seasonless, so you can wear it in winter, spring, autumn or even summers (yes, if you know how to style it, though).

What’s the Difference Between a Suede and Leather Jacket?

The primary difference between the two is their texture, material and appearance. Suede jackets are valued for softness, lightness, and the luxuriance of their texture. On the other hand, leather is known for its subtle luster and of course, its durability and versatility.

Although suedes are considerably durable as a fabric but not as durable as a leather jacket that can be worn every day, a suede jacket is one luxury garment that can transform your look instantly and strikingly well.

  1.     Style your suede jacket with skinny jeans

To create a perfect fall/winter look, wear your gorgeous suede jacket with skinny jeans and matching suede pencil-heels. Pair it with a turtleneck sweater and elegantly light accessories to complete the look.

You can play around with jeans – in different shapes – and carry a bag of your choice. Don’t forget the tinted lenses….

If you’re looking for a more sophisticated look, pair your suede with a classic white blouse and black skinny jeans. For footwear, go with high-heeled boots and you will be turning heads wherever you go.

  1.   A denim-jacket style suede

The suede jacket is now a new denim jacket!

You can pair it with a comfortable thin sweater and your favorite jeans. Add nude heels, some mid rings, a pair of hoops and you will be rocking the look! You can also wear ankle leather boots to look stylish and chic.

Finally, carry a long-strap purse to complete the look.

  1.   Suede over Suede

Put your double denim look on pause– this time embrace double suede! Just pair your oversized suede jacket with a matching pair of suede shoes. You can combine it with any colored skirt (I prefer black) and jumper combo.

If you’re in a mood to try something new yet unique, put together some seemingly unrelated wardrobe pieces and rock the look! Start with wearing a brown suede jacket with a white vest top. Combine it with a brown mini skirt with fringe and tribal details.

Now, add a red colored silk choker scarf and brown suede ankle boots to complete the look. Wear a matching wrist watch, some bracelets, mid rings, and rounded black sunglasses – Woah classy and fun!

  1.   Style a brown fringe suede with black skinny jeans

If we are talking about fringe, how about a fringe suede jacket?

If you don’t have one, purchase a brown fringe suede jacket and combine it with black skinny jeans. Pair it with a white t-shirt underneath and white sneakers to complete the look. Finally, throw a matching leather handbag and you’re all ready for the evening!

  1.   Suede with a skirt and top

Combining a suede jacket with a short skirt will give you a sensitive girl-next-door look. You can start with a light pink skirt and a matching top. For footwear, go with gray high-heeled ankle suede boots to add a girly touch to your overall outfit ensemble.

At last, throw your suede jacket over your shoulders to finish the look – super awesome!

For a more feminine twist, you can wear the brown suede jacket with a dress instead of jeans or pants. Pair your suede over a white-colored chiffon pleated short dress. Obviously, brown suede ankle boots will complete the job, but I would suggest white sneakers with it.

To make things hotter, go for a gorgeous red dress, pair it with a black suede and purple boot. Finally, a pair of black sunglasses and a black purse to complete the look – HUFF… the hotness!
